The Celestial Gardener's Dilemma

In the realm of the heavens, where the stars twinkled like diamonds scattered across the velvet canvas of the night sky, there existed a union of celestial gardeners. These were not gardeners in the earthly sense, for their craft was to nurture and maintain the ethereal gardens that graced the very heavens themselves. The Celestial Gardeners, known as the Union of the Skyward Sowers, were a collective of beings who had dedicated their existence to the cultivation of cosmic flora that held the very essence of life in the universe.

Amara, a young gardener with a heart as vast as the cosmos, was one of the most revered members of the Union. Her touch was gentle, her wisdom profound, and her love for the celestial gardens was unmatched. She was known throughout the heavens as the Skyward Sower of the Distant Realms, for she could plant seeds that blossomed into entire worlds, each one a tapestry of colors and life.

One evening, as Amara stood amidst the blooming gardens of the Astral Field, a place where the stars were as close as the flowers at her feet, she felt a sudden jolt of energy unlike any she had ever encountered. The stars seemed to wobble, and the very fabric of space around her rippled like water disturbed by a stone.

"Amara," a voice echoed through the gardens, a voice that was both familiar and distant. It was the voice of the Union's oldest and most revered member, the Keeper of the Celestial Codex, Elara. "You must come at once."

Confused, Amara followed the voice, which led her to the Union's grand hall, where the members of the Union were gathered. At the center of the hall stood a dais, and upon it was a scroll that shimmered with an otherworldly light. Elara stepped forward, her eyes alight with urgency.

"The heavens are under threat, Amara," Elara began, her voice heavy with concern. "A darkness has seeped into the cosmos, and it is spreading faster than any force we have ever known. The very balance of the universe is at risk."

Amara's heart sank. She knew the gravity of the situation. "What must we do?" she asked, her voice barely above a whisper.

Elara's gaze met Amara's. "We must find the source of this darkness and extinguish it. But this can only be done with the help of the ancient, forgotten ritual known as the Celestial Rebirth. The ritual requires the blood of a Skyward Sower, and you are the only one who can perform it."

Amara's mind raced with the implications. The ritual was said to be the most dangerous of all celestial magics, a power that could tear the very heavens asunder. "But what of the Union?" she asked, her voice trembling. "What of my duty to the gardens?"

Elara's eyes softened. "Your duty is to the universe, Amara. The gardens will survive without you, but the universe will not. The fate of all life in the cosmos hangs in the balance."

The room fell into a tense silence, the weight of Elara's words hanging heavy upon them all. Amara knew she had to make a choice, one that would define her existence and the future of the universe.

As the meeting concluded, Amara walked alone through the starlit gardens, her mind filled with the weight of her decision. She thought of the beauty she had helped to create, the vibrant colors and the life that thrived under her care. She thought of the Union, her family, and the bonds she had forged with her fellow gardeners.

But most of all, she thought of the universe, the vast expanse of existence that she had sworn to protect. The thought of it falling into darkness was more terrifying than any risk she might face in performing the ritual.

Back in the grand hall, Amara faced the Union, her heart heavy but her resolve unwavering. "I will do it," she declared, her voice steady. "I will perform the Celestial Rebirth."

The Union gasped in shock, but Elara nodded in approval. "Very well, Amara. But be warned, the ritual will be taxing on your spirit. You may not return as you are now."

Amara knew the risks, but she also knew what was at stake. She stepped forward, her hand reaching out to touch the shimmering scroll. With a deep breath, she closed her eyes and reached deep within herself, drawing upon the ancient magic that lay dormant within her.

The room filled with a blinding light, and when it faded, Amara was no longer the Skyward Sower of the Distant Realms. She was a being of pure, unadulterated energy, her form shifting and transforming until she was no longer recognizable.

The Union watched in awe and horror as Amara became one with the ritual, her essence merging with the cosmic forces that threatened to consume the universe. The darkness that had been spreading through the heavens began to recede, and the stars began to glow with renewed brightness.

When the ritual was complete, Amara returned, her form restored, but her spirit forever changed. She stood before the Union, her eyes filled with the wisdom of a thousand lifetimes.

"The universe is safe once more," she said, her voice calm and serene. "But the price has been great. I have become a guardian of the heavens, bound to this ritual and the cosmos forever."

The Union fell into a moment of silence, then erupted into cheers and applause. Amara had made the ultimate sacrifice, and her decision had saved the universe from an unimaginable fate.

And so, the tale of Amara, the Skyward Sower of the Distant Realms, became a legend among the celestial gardeners. She was not just a gardener; she was a guardian of the cosmos, a sower of hope in the face of darkness.
